Abstract

Yan (1991 J.Phys. A: Math. Gen. 24 4731) has drawn the conclusion that, for central fields, there exists another vector constant of motion T, in addition to the angular momentum L. It is proved here that T is in fact only equal to zero 'almost everywhere'; T is not, therefore, rigorously a constant of motion.
